Beef Shawarma Pita with Green Bean and Tomato Salad
This pita is packed with Middle Eastern spices in a local pita with lemon tahini dressing. We paired it with a pretty green bean and tomato salad made creamy with local goat cheese.

Prep ahead (optional)
a. Leave lettuce mix whole or chop bite-sized. b. Slice cherry tomatoes in half. c. Remove stems from green beans & snap bite-sized or thinly slice. d. Thinly slice red onion. e. Slice tomatoes for garnish. f. Juice half of lemon. g. Mince chives & tarragon.
Instructions
1
Marinate top sirloin:
a. Slice top sirloin into ¼”-½”-thick slices. Add to large plate. Smear on shawarma marinade and set aside to marinate.
2
Blanch green beans:
a. Fill medium bowl with ice water. Set aside.
b. In medium saucepan, add 3 cups water. Cover and bring to a boil.
c. Add green beans (remove ends and snap bite-sized or thinly slice) and blanch 1-2 minutes.
d. Drain and immediately immerse green beans in ice water. Drain and add back into empty medium bowl.
3
Assemble green bean salad:
a. To bowl with green beans, add cherry tomatoes (cut in half), red onion (thinly slice), and tarragon (mince leaves). Toss to combine.
b. Add juice from half the lemon into a small bowl. Add 2 tsp olive oil and ¼ tsp salt. Whisk vigorously. Pour over green bean salad and toss to coat.
4
Cook top sirloin:
a. In large sauté pan over medium-high heat, add 2 tsp olive oil.
b. Add top sirloin and stir-fry until cooked through, about 5-7 minutes.
5
Serve:
a. Add top sirloin to center of pita bread. Garnish with lettuce mix (leave whole), tomatoes (¼-½”-thick slices), and chives (mince). Drizzle with lemon tahini dressing.
b. Serve green bean salad alongside. Garnish with goat cheese.
Chef's notes
If your family is avoiding red meat, the marinade works beautifully with chicken as well.
